HARIBO Kiddies Big Box is a Haribo-branded gummy candy assortment sold in resealable tubs / "big box" party packs — a convenience/party format commonly sold across European retailers and marketplaces. The product name and pack type (Kiddies Big Box / Big Box party tub) are listed in multiple retail and product-database entries for Haribo assortments. (allegro.pl)

HARIBO is a German confectionery company founded in 1920 (Hans Riegel Sr.). The company operates several production sites: multiple plants in Germany plus additional factories in other European countries, so many Haribo SKUs (including large party tubs) are produced primarily in Germany but can also be manufactured regionally (for example by Haribo Austria GmbH) depending on the market and packaging run. Ownership remains within the founding Riegel family structure under Haribo-Holding GmbH & Co. KG — a privately held family holding that oversees the group's operating companies and international subsidiaries. Regional subsidiaries handle local production and distribution (e.g., Haribo Austria for some EU packs and Haribo of America for US operations), which explains why country-of-manufacture can vary by SKU and market.
